Summary:
We are looking for a reliable and diligent Cleaner to join the Facilities team at NCHA's corporate office sites. The role is essential to maintaining a safe and hygienic working environment, supporting staff wellbeing and ensuring high standards of cleanliness are upheld.
Responsibilities:
Clean designated areas according to agreed work schedules, ensuring consistently high standards.
Maintain stock levels of consumables (e.g., toilet and kitchen supplies).
Complete and submit cleaning activity records on a monthly basis.
Ensure cleaning equipment is in good working order and report any faults to the Senior Caretaker.
Report health and safety hazards as observed during duties.
Safely store cleaning chemicals and materials in accordance with COSHH regulations.
Ensure office premises are left safe and secure when finishing shifts, if last to leave.
Essentials:
Basic literacy and numeracy skills.
Understanding of Health and Safety requirements and COSHH regulations.
Previous experience in cleaning commercial or office premises.
Ability to lift and maneuver cleaning equipment.
Ability to work independently and prioritize tasks while contributing to a team environment.
